What Is a Character AI Alternative?

A Character AI alternative is any platform that lets you create, customize, and interact with AI-driven personas beyond Character.ai. These tools power everything from emotional companions and role-play to game NPCs, long-form storytelling, and multi-creator shared universes. The best options combine deep persona control, long-term memory, worldbuilding tools, safety features, and creator ecosystems—helping writers, role-players, developers, and studios design believable characters and immersive narratives.

Inworld AI (2026): Best for Game NPCs and Real-Time Immersive Characters

Inworld AI focuses on developers and studios that need production-grade AI characters. It layers personality, memory, emotion, and real-time voice/lipsync on top of 3D avatars, with SDKs and integrations for engines like Unity and Unreal. Its no-code studio helps non-technical teams define behavior, while APIs unlock deeper control and pipeline integration. Ideal for games, VR/AR, entertainment, training, and simulation.

Replika (2026): Best for Personalized AI Companionship

Replika centers on a single evolving companion with persistent memory and relationship-building. Users can customize persona and style, then chat via text or voice (and, in paid tiers, video) for wellness, coaching, or romantic companionship. It’s a streamlined option if you want a dedicated confidant rather than a library of community characters or complex worldbuilding features.

Chai (2026): Best for Mobile Community Bots and Quick Chats

Chai emphasizes discoverability and social engagement with many user-created characters available in a swipe-and-chat mobile UX. It’s great for casual role-play and trying lots of personalities fast. Creators can publish bots and tap into a lively ecosystem, though quality and moderation can vary across community content.

NovelAI (2026): Best for Writers and Long-Form Role-Play

NovelAI is built for authors and role-players who want granular control over continuity and style. Features like Memory, Lorebook, and Author’s Note help maintain character voices and world details over long sessions. With integrated anime-style image generation and adjustable sampling/settings, it’s ideal for power users producing serialized fiction and character art.
